Send Books & Magazines

Many correctional facilities let families send books and magazines to an inmate — but almost all of them require the items to be brand-new and shipped directly from the retailer. Anything sent secondhand or repackaged at home is usually rejected at the mailroom. Ordering from a retailer that ships direct is the standard way to get reading material in.

Typical requirements (confirm with Jasper MO Police Jail first):
  • Must ship new, directly from the retailer — you can't forward it yourself.
  • Softcover / paperback only at most facilities (hardcovers are commonly banned).
  • No used or third-party marketplace sellers — new copies only.
  • Limits on quantity per package and how many packages may be pending.
  • Address it to the inmate's full committed name and ID number.
  • Use the facility's mailroom address, which can differ from the public address.

How do I send money to an inmate at Jasper MO Police Jail?
To send money to an inmate at Jasper MO Police Jail, use approved services such as JPay, GTL (Global Tel Link), or Access Corrections. Create an online account, search for the inmate by name and facility location, and transfer funds via debit or credit card. Some services charge processing fees. Confirm accepted payment methods by contacting the facility directly.
